Duties Description NATURE OF WORK & RESPONSIBILITIES:

The position within the Recreational Therapy department includes the following: coordinating community-based adapted sports and recreational events beyond the HHH campus; monitoring and recording the use of funds related to adapted sports and recreational events; daily availability for consults with inpatients/outpatients, caregivers, or therapy staff regarding accessibility, durable medical equipment (DME), community resources, and support; attend weekly, inpatient rounds meetings with interdisciplinary team and provide verbal report when necessary; participate in community outreach and education engagements. Other duties as assigned.

Minimum Qualifications M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S/COMPETENCIES:

Two years of experience designing and manufacturing adaptive equipment; or two years of skilled experience in carpentry or a related trade, one year of which must have been designing and manufacturing adaptive equipment for individuals.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S/COMPETENCIES:

• 1-2 years of managing adapted sports and recreational activities for community members
• 1-2 years of peer mentoring experience for individuals and associated caregivers following an injury or illness regarding topics related to accessibility, durable medical equipment (DME), community resources, and support
• Experience with securing grants and funding to create or progress recreational programs that benefit individuals with disabilities
• Excellent communication skills with patients and caregivers to provide support while demonstrating professionalism and empathy
• Experience with community outreach and education via public speaking engagements (i.e. ThinkFirst HHH Injury Prevention program)
